Hey man.....I did AFF. From what I've heard, if you KNOW you want to become a skydiver, AFF is the way to go. For one, you get practice for freefall in every jump. You can't substitute for experience. You can't teach on the ground in one week what you can learn in one minute of freefall. AFF is more expensive, but it gets your ass up in the air....quick. I think it is a great course. There are the downsides too (besides price). It is VERY intense. Every jump requires you to do something, if not a lot. If you think you can handle the pressure (I'm sure you can), than AFF would be for you. Good luck deciding!!

That is what I thought....until after AFF. Now you have to actually adjust your fall rate. I did my fast/slow fall rate jump on Saturday and you should start dearching a little and find something comfortable that you can play with. For instance, if you are jumping with a super-arch right now, you will not be able to speed-up if you have to. You should really flatten out a bit and find something that you can be stable with AND that you can have the ability to change your fallrate and stay with other jumpers. From what I've heard, if you fall at 155 on your belly, you'll be DAMN low for your RW work and all that other belly stuff. Damn!! Send your packers my way.
